Description
OptiLux is centralized lighting controller - developed and manufactured by Vintec Knowledge Ltd. OptiLux AA is part of the OptiLux Family which includes the OptiLux A, B, C and D models. All the OptiLux models divided to three different controllers and each can be in different current. This unique feature makes it the most cost effective controller.
OptiLux is a 3 phase 4 wire applied advanced microprocessor control.
· The controller is housed in a cabinet, ready for installation.
· The controller specifically designed for use with HID light lamps - High Pressure Sodium, Metal Halide and Fluorescent Lamps.
· All the components are solid-state and no moving parts
· Designed for industrial and commercial light energy saving applications
· SMS messaging (option)
Standard messages: Fault alarm, bypass, door open and energy saving percentage.
Messages data is recorded in the controller memory and appear in the User Report.

All the models include three single phase controllers for three different currents
OptiLux-AA one step reduction
- No reduction
- One step reduction of 20V or 25V (by Jumper)
OptiLux-B Two steps reduction
Time and reductions field programmed
- No reduction
- First step reduction (specified by customer)
- Second step reduction (specified by customer)
OptiLux-C Three steps reduction
Time and reductions field programmed
- No reduction
- First step reduction (specified by customer)
- Second step reduction (specified by customer)
- Third step reduction (specified by customer)
